Practical Details and Tips

  • Duration: Around 3 hours, perfect for a half-day activity.
  • Meeting Point: Cucineria La Mattonaia, accessible via public transportation.
  • Group Size: Max 8 travelers, ensuring more personal guidance.
  • Price: $233.55 per person, including wine and tasting.
  • Booking: Book 36 days in advance on average, indicating good availability.
  • Cancellation: Free up to 24 hours before, providing flexibility in case plans change.
